About Diego Romeres
Diego Romeres is a scholar working on Control and Systems Engineering, Artificial Intelligence, Computer Vision and Pattern Recognition, Computational Theory and Mathematics and Industrial and Manufacturing Engineering, having authored 49 papers that have together received 370 indexed citations. Recurring topics across this work include Robot Manipulation and Learning (16 papers), Gaussian Processes and Bayesian Inference (10 papers), Advanced Control Systems Optimization (10 papers), Robotic Mechanisms and Dynamics (8 papers), Control Systems and Identification (7 papers), Robotic Path Planning Algorithms (6 papers), Fault Detection and Control Systems (6 papers) and Reinforcement Learning in Robotics (5 papers). The work is most often cited by research in Control and Systems Engineering (232 citations), Industrial and Manufacturing Engineering (35 citations), Cognitive Neuroscience (50 citations), Artificial Intelligence (85 citations) and Computer Vision and Pattern Recognition (47 citations). Diego Romeres has collaborated with scholars based in United States, Italy and Japan. Frequent co-authors include Devesh K. Jha, Daniel Nikovski, Alberto Rodríguez, Francesco Bullo, Florian Dörfler, Siyuan Dong, Arvind U. Raghunathan, Ruggero Carli, Masayoshi Tomizuka and Siddarth Jain. Their work appears in journals such as IEEE Robotics and Automation Letters, IEEE Transactions on Robotics, Engineering Applications of Artificial Intelligence, Nonlinear Analysis Hybrid Systems and IEEE Control Systems.
